Output ec61c78606474e9e911a8494a899b6503d41ea1a7b51f177bff5c86586b7dc75:1

value
3393946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79d5c6d6e8c19bccfe18c777a71b51e4592c74c9 OP_EQUAL
address
3CoDnDpmdYmYnQLxaxE1tWAboyKnwbMoWH
transaction
ec61c78606474e9e911a8494a899b6503d41ea1a7b51f177bff5c86586b7dc75
spent
true